The Minister of Finance of the Republic of Cyprus, Mr. Makis Keravnos, delivered a farewell speech at the reception for the Chinese Ambassador to Cyprus, Mr. Liu Yantao.
He highlighted China’s remarkable transformation, economic growth, advancements in science, and leadership in technology and manufacturing, which have contributed to global progress. China is recognized as a major global power actively engaged in international governance and sustainable development.
The Minister emphasized the shared commitment of China and Cyprus to the principles of the United Nations Charter and international law. He expressed appreciation for China’s support of Cyprus sovereignty, independence, and territorial integrity, especially regarding efforts to resume negotiations for a lasting settlement based on the UN framework.
Despite geographical distance, bilateral relations between Cyprus and China have grown rapidly, with expanding trade and investment. The Minister expressed confidence that cooperation will further strengthen in the future.
The Minister acknowledged the ambassador’s efforts to enhance Cyprus–China relations, including constructive dialogue and personal engagement with Cyprus culture and people. He extended sincere thanks and warm wishes for the ambassador’s future endeavors, emphasizing Cyprus’s continued friendship and collaboration.
